**Building Access: Level 6 Opening — Thornegate Plaza**

Level 6 opens to staff on Monday. New starters assigned to the Ashdown and Kestrel teams will sit there; desk allocations are posted by the lift lobby. The floor uses a separate access system during the transition period, so standard badges won't work for the first two weeks. Use the stairwell door by the east lifts and enter with the temporary code below.

door code, tajof-kageg: bdg-QVDCE-3

The waveform preview in Clipforge renders from a downsampled peak file rather than the raw audio, generated at upload time by the Brindle worker pool. This keeps scrubbing responsive even on hour-long sessions, at the cost of a few seconds of preprocessing. For the release, we froze the downsampling parameters after testing against Orla's podcast corpus — changing them invalidates every cached peak file. The shipped constants are these.

limits module of fafog-tawef:
CAPS = {
    "belath": 369,
    "queneth": 818,
    "ralwyn": 169,
    "goriel": 1004,
    "novvan": 808,
}

Quarterly Planning Note — Department Heads

We will record a write-down on slow-moving Fenbrook Series stock this quarter, mainly unsold H2 units at the Marrow Point warehouse. Finance estimates the impact at roughly 4% of inventory value. Adjust your reorder plans accordingly and flag exposed SKUs by Friday. Context on how this fits our broader direction follows below.

confidential, bawip-fahap: Gross margin on Ulaael came in at 5 percent against a plan of 10 percent. Only 5 of the 100 pilot accounts renewed Ulaael, so a churn review is set for July 1.